Gorget of an Officer of the King's American Regiment

The Metropolitan Museum of Art

Metal gorget, semi-circular shape, two holes at top for attachment, engraved with a crown, surrounded by ornate designs and text. A circular emblem features a large "G" or "C". Ornamental designs on either side resemble foliage. Text on the emblem reads "REG: FIDEI DEFEN:". Text at bottom reads "THE KING'S AMERICAN REGIMENT". The gorget appears to be made of metal with a darkened patina.
